Transaction 61e894319962d1514058fac0378f2e7766ae6f97d64a9873632dffdf50ce43e4

2 Input
2 Outputs
  • 61e894319962d1514058fac0378f2e7766ae6f97d64a9873632dffdf50ce43e4:0
  • value  1542153
    address  3NB5kVRLmjAUekwCmj4geP8zwChReBWjD5
  • 61e894319962d1514058fac0378f2e7766ae6f97d64a9873632dffdf50ce43e4:1
  • value  54317640
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o